11 Highton Lane, Mansfield is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2002. The property has a land size of 946m2 and floor size of 160m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in September 2021.

The size of Mansfield is approximately 269.8 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 0.4% of total area. The population of Mansfield in 2016 was 4787 people. By 2021 the population was 5541 showing a population growth of 15.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mansfield is 60-69 years. Households in Mansfield are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mansfield work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 74.10% of the homes in Mansfield were owner-occupied compared with 69.60% in 2016.
